The blockchain community is a collaborative space, one in which the benefits of a decentralized ledger technology demand the skills of a single developer. Building off the success of sandboxes, coding boot camps, and open source platforms like Github, blockchain technology takes the egalitarian and collaborative impulses latent in these initiatives and extends them across a number of appealing potential use cases.
The underlying technology is different from the previous developer paradigms and is very much still in its early growth stage. If you can not find a problem, you will not be able to get it on the market. build your entire blockchain app. Hiring a single developer to build a blockchain app and instead recruiting the services of a professional blockchain development company that has the internal resources and processes to create apps to your exact specifications.
The Functionality of the May Not Align App With Your Business Goals
The most common problems in product development cycles is the miscommunication between the visionaries of the product (often the founders) and the dev team. Some founders think that employing a single developer will help smooth communication over product specs, feature functionality, and user experience; While this approach might work for apps built with established languages like Java, C ++ or Python and hosted in the cloud, working this way on a blockchain app is rife with inefficiencies and product development issues. App can be designed for a host of different features and functions. Do you want proof of work or proof of stake protocol? How will the normal processing of information be achieved across the ledger? Will people be able to invest and trade crypto and fiat currencies? Executing all of these without delay it will undoubtedly lead to delays and perhaps to final
Security Is A Major Concern that SIngle Developers Can not Properly Account For
Blockchain protocols are not enough bulwark against bad actors. Especially if you are facilitating money or token transfers through the network. While users can protect their personal wealth by keeping a wallet, your app code is tied to the network. Creating secure connections across the blockchain ecosystem is going to be a fundamental determinant in whether your application succeeds or fails, and yet They may install some thin layers of defense against the purview of a blockchain app developer. Professional blockchain development companies have cybersecurity experts on staff to ensure that your app is built like a fortress, resilient against bugs.
Blockchain Apps Require Constant Upkeep
To future-proof your blockchain it needs to have daily upkeep and optimization. Every blockchain created is slightly different, and it requires different sorts of feature upgrades over time. Maintaining the application for optimal levels within the network is absolutely crucial. Local and remote queries will need to be possible; mining efforts (if they exist) will be able to be economized where possible, while keeping up to date with software and system upgrades to today.
I will never be able to keep these fronts. This is a professional blockchain development company that comes in once again, providing the range of development, design and analytic services for your blockchain application projects are seamlessly rolled out and augmented with the industry best-practices over time.
RELATED ARTICLES
MORE FROM OUR PARTNERS
advertisement
[ad_2]Source link